Examples of Prominent Research Platforms
Several prominent research platforms facilitate finding online research communities across various disciplines. ResearchGate is widely used among scientists and researchers to share publications, ask questions, and collaborate directly with peers. It offers a robust environment for academic networking and resource sharing.
Academia.edu serves as a social platform where scholars can upload papers, follow research topics, and engage with a global community. Its emphasis on document sharing makes it a valuable resource for discovering relevant research communities in numerous fields.
Google Scholar, while primarily a search engine, also enables users to locate authors, papers, and related research groups. Its extensive indexing of scholarly articles helps users identify active research communities and emerging topics across diverse disciplines.
Other notable platforms include Mendeley, a reference manager that doubles as a researcher networking site, and SSRN, which caters to social sciences and humanities research. These platforms are instrumental in finding research communities and fostering collaborative academic efforts.

Using Search Engines Effectively to Find Research Communities
Utilizing search engines effectively is a vital step in discovering online research communities. Precise keyword searches can help locate relevant groups, forums, and platforms dedicated to specific academic fields. Incorporating targeted phrases such as "research community for [subject]" or "academic forums on [topic]" enhances search accuracy.
Refining search parameters by adding filters, such as recent publication dates or domain-specific keywords, can yield more relevant results. Using advanced search operators like quotation marks for exact phrases or the minus sign to exclude unrelated content improves the quality of search outcomes. For example, searching "open-access research communities" can lead to trusted platforms offering free scholarly resources.
It is equally important to evaluate search results critically. Prioritize established platforms with credible domains (e.g., .org, .edu) and reputable directories. Cross-referencing findings across multiple sources can validate their legitimacy. Adaptation of search strategies ensures you efficiently identify active, reputable research communities that align with your academic interests.
